Jefferson County, Idaho Per Capita Income By Race and Ethnicity in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on March 5, 2025.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, the Per Capita Income for Jefferson County, ID was $26,438.

By Race: The Asian Alone racial group had the highest per capita income in Jefferson County, ID ($32.72K), followed by White Alone ($27.63K), and American Indian & Alaska Native Alone ($25.39K). The racial group with the lowest per capita income was Two or More Races ($15.67K).

By Ethnicity: The per capita income of the Non-Hispanic White Alone ethnicity group was ($27.96K), and that of the Hispanic or Latino of All Races ethnicity group was ($15.95K).
